Официальное название

A Phase I/IIa, Randomized, Double Blind, Placebo Controlled, Dose Escalation and Cohort Expansion Study to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ability, Immunogenicity, and Efficacy of NWRD09 Injection in Female Participants With Persistent HPV16 Infection

Обзор

This is a two-part, phase I/IIa study, intended to evaluate the safety, tolerability, immunogenicity, and efficacy of NWRD09 in female participants with persistent HPV16 infection, and to determine the MTD, and/or RP2D of NWRD09.

Вмешательства

  • Биопрепарат NWRD09
    Participants will receive 4 injections of NWRD09 via IM to the lateral deltoid region of the upper arm, at D1 (W0D1), D15 (W2D1), D29 (W4D1) and D85 (W12D1)
  • Биопрепарат Placebo
    Participants will receive 4 injections of Placebo via IM to the lateral deltoid region of the upper arm, at D1 (W0D1), D15 (W2D1), D29 (W4D1) and D85 (W12D1)

Первичные конечные точки

  • Incidence and severity of local and systemic adverse events (AEs). [Срок оценки: Up to Week 28]
Вторичные конечные точки (5)
  • Proportion of participants with clearance of HPV16 [Срок оценки: Weeks 16 and 28]
  • Proportion of participants with cervical cytology normal/ASC-US/LSIL [Срок оценки: Week 16 and 28]
  • For participants with histopathological LSIL at baseline, proportion of participants with histopathological regression to NSIL [Срок оценки: Week 28]
  • T cell responses to the separate or combined protein peptide pools of HPV16 E1, E2, E6 and E7 proteins [Срок оценки: Weeks 6, 16 and 28]
  • Serum HPV16 E6/E7-specific IgG antibodies will be determined by ELISA [Срок оценки: Weeks 6, 16 and 28]

Критерии участия

Критерии включения

  • Participants who have fully understood the study, able and willing to comply with all study procedures, and voluntarily sign written ICF;
  • Female participants aged 18-60 years (inclusive) at the time of signing the ICF;
  • Persistent HPV16 infection, defined as virologically confirmed HPV16 positivity persisting for ≥ 6 months before screening (e.g., participants must provide investigator-approved evidence of HPV16 infection ≥ 6 months prior to screening and be HPV16 positive at the time of screening);
  • Participants must have a confirmed cytological results of atypical squamous cells cannot exclude high-grade squamous intraepithelial lesion (ASC-H) or high-grade squamous intraepithelial lesion (HSIL) at the time of screening (histopathological confirmed cervical/vaginal/vulvar LSIL are acceptable but not required);
  • Satisfactory colposcopy at screening;
  • Normal major organ functions at screening;
  • Women of child-bearing potential must have a negative serum pregnancy test result at screening. All WOCBP participants agree to voluntarily use effective contraception, from signing the ICF to the end of the study. In addition, female participants must agree not to donate eggs during this period.

Критерии исключения

  • Histopathological confirmed high-grade cervical, vulvar, vaginal or anal intraepithelial lesions (including endocervical adenocarcinoma-in-situ \[AIS\]) or invasive cancer, OR cervical cytology results showing squamous cell carcinoma (SCC), atypical glandular cells (AGC), or AIS at screening;
  • Negative for HPV16 as confirmed by real-time quantitative polymerase chain reaction (RT-qPCR) at screening;
  • Comorbid infectious diseases, such as acute pelvic inflammatory disease, urinary tract infection, or other active infections requiring systemic treatment prior to the first injection;
  • Participants with unresolved vaginal/cervical conditions prior to the first injection that could affect clinical response (e.g., common sexually transmitted infections such as gonorrhoea, genital herpes, etc.);
  • Positive serological test results at screening for human immunodeficiency virus (HIV), treponema pallidum antibody, or hepatitis B virus surface antigen (HBsAg) positive; or hepatitis C virus antibody (HCV-Ab) positive and hepatitis C virus (HCV) ribonucleic acid (RNA) quantitative > the lower limit of the positive detection value of the study site;
  • Significant abnormalities at the screening ECG, including QTc interval > 470 msec (average of triplicate measurements corrected for heart rate using Fridericia's formula), or history/presence of clinical symptoms of cardiac diseases that is not well controlled, such as New York Heart Association (NYHA) Class 2 or higher heart failure, unstable angina, myocardial infarction within the past 6 months, and clinically significant supraventricular or ventricular arrhythmia requiring treatment or intervention;
  • Systemic corticosteroid use (e.g., > 10 mg/day prednisone for > 1 week) within 30 days before screening, excluding hormone replacement therapy and local/topical use (e.g., ocular, intratracheal);
  • Immunosuppressant use (> 1 week) within 30 days or 5 drug half-lives (whichever is longer) before screening (including but not limited to cyclosporine, tacrolimus, azathioprine, 6-mercaptopurine, or antilymphocyte globulin);
  • Current or planned use of disease-modifying antirheumatic drugs (DMARDs, e.g., azathioprine, cyclophosphamide, cyclosporine, methotrexate) or biologic DMARDs (e.g., infliximab, adalimumab, etanercept) during the study;
  • Received any vaccine (other than HPV prophylactic vaccines) within 8 weeks before screening or plan to receive any vaccine during the study;
  • History of therapeutic HPV vaccination.
